This hotel offers a pleasant stay in Beijing for those traveling for business or leisure. The nearby area boasts an abundance of attractions including Huaqing Hot Spring, Beiyuan Hot Spring and China Science and Technology Museum. When guests have some time on their hands they can make use of the on...